BaseToolbox LogoBaseToolbox
Blog

© 2025 基础工具箱。保留所有权利。

隐私政策关于联系我们

不用上传也能合并、拆分、压缩 PDF 吗?浏览器本地处理适合哪些任务

发布于 2026年6月25日

如果只是简单 PDF 操作,不一定需要上传文档。现代浏览器可以读取用户选择的文件,JavaScript PDF 库也能在本地完成合并、拆分、重排和生成文件。

这对包含私密信息的 PDF 很重要。

哪些 PDF 任务通常适合本地处理?

这些任务很适合浏览器本地完成:

  • 多个 PDF 合并成一个文件
  • 按页码范围拆分 PDF
  • 提取指定页面
  • 重新排序页面
  • 把 JPG 或 PNG 转成 PDF
  • 对部分 PDF 做基础压缩

具体效果取决于文件类型。扫描件图片 PDF 和小型文本 PDF 的表现完全不同。

为什么 PDF 压缩效果差异很大?

PDF 压缩不是一个单一操作。文件体积可能来自:

  • 高清扫描页面
  • 内嵌图片
  • 字体
  • 重复资源
  • 元数据
  • 附件
  • 复杂矢量图形

如果 PDF 主要是图片,降低图片尺寸或质量会有帮助。如果 PDF 本来就是优化过的文本,能压缩的空间可能很小。

什么时候可能需要上传型工具?

浏览器本地工具不适合所有 PDF 任务。下面这些可能需要服务器处理:

  • 大型扫描件 OCR
  • 超大文件重度压缩
  • 修复损坏 PDF
  • 企业级脱敏流程
  • 高级表单编辑
  • 批量处理几百个文件

敏感文件要先判断:高级能力是否值得上传文档。

实用隐私流程

  1. 合并、拆分、图片转 PDF 优先用本地工具。
  2. 压缩前复制一份文件做测试。
  3. 分享前检查输出结果。
  4. 机密文档不要随便上传到必须联网处理的工具。
  5. 确认结果没问题前,保留原始文件。

一句话总结

如果工具在浏览器本地处理文件,合并、拆分、重排、提取页面和图片转 PDF 都可以不用上传。PDF 压缩也可以本地做,但能减小多少取决于文件里是否有大图、字体、元数据或已经优化过的内容。

实用流程

先把任务和文件敏感度分开判断。合并、拆分、重新排序、图片转 PDF 通常适合浏览器本地处理;OCR、真正的涂黑脱敏、数字签名、密码移除和损坏修复,则可能需要专门软件或可信文档流程。

编辑前保留原始 PDF。编辑后重新打开结果,检查页数、页序、表单、链接、签名、批注和文件大小。PDF 在一个阅读器里看起来正常,不代表表单行为、注释或嵌入对象一定完整。

检查清单

| 检查项 | 为什么重要 | |---|---| | 是否上传 | 敏感 PDF 应尽量本地处理。 | | 页数和页序 | 合并拆分时很容易选错范围。 | | 交互字段 | 表单、批注、签名不一定能完整保留。 | | 压缩目标 | 体积取决于图片、字体、元数据和嵌入对象。 |

常见问题

什么时候可以用服务器工具?

只有在任务确实需要服务器能力,并且文件按你的隐私、法律或公司政策可以发送时,才建议使用。

使用场景示例

发送合同包前,可以先在本地合并副本,检查页序,再用另一个阅读器打开导出文件。处理账单或证明材料时,拆分后要确认敏感页没有出现在输出文件里。

对保密文件来说,质量不只是功能是否完成,还包括文件是否留在浏览器本地。

导出后一定要打开检查

浏览器本地处理 PDF 很适合合并、拆分、重排和基础压缩,但 PDF 本身可能包含表单、批注、书签、签名、字体和嵌入图片。工具预览正常,不代表所有阅读器里都完全一致。

发送合同、账单、申请材料或证明文件前,建议用另一个 PDF 阅读器打开导出文件,检查页数、页序、清晰度和是否保留必要内容。如果是压缩文件,还要确认二维码、印章、小字和表格线没有糊掉。

压缩 PDF 要看可读性

PDF 压缩通常会优先处理嵌入图片。扫描件、盖章页、二维码和小字号表格最容易受影响。文件确实变小了,但如果关键信息看不清,就不适合发送。

正式材料建议保留原始 PDF,再导出压缩副本。这样如果对方要求更高清版本,或者压缩后发现签名、批注、表单异常,还能回到原文件重新处理。

PDF 导出后重点检查什么

很多日常 PDF 操作可以直接在浏览器本地完成。这里讲清楚哪些任务适合本地处理,PDF 压缩为什么结果差异大,以及什么时候才需要服务器工具。 PDF 不能只看工具预览。导出后要打开文件,检查页数、页序、表单、批注、签名、图片清晰度和文件大小。合并、拆分或压缩都可能在细节上改变文件。

如果文件包含合同、账单、证件、医疗、工资或客户资料,还要先确认是否本地处理。可以用“试试 PDF 工具”完成基础操作,但原文件要保留到导出副本确认无误之后。

参考资料:

  • MDN: File objects
  • PDF.js by Mozilla

想直接试试看?

用我们的免费在线工具,把文章里的方法马上用起来。

试试 PDF 工具